'American Idol' elimination night shocker: Lilly Scott and three more out

American Idol sent four more contestants packing Thursday night and revealed the official Season 9 Top 12, three out of four of whom received positive feedback from the Idol judges.

The first contestant to be cut on American Idol's elimination night was Katelyn Epperly. Epperly performed Carole King's 'I Feel the Earth Move' and accompanied herself on keyboard on Tuesday night. Simon Cowell likened Katelyn Epperly's Tuesday night performance to "request night" at a local restaurant and Kara DioGuardi said that Epperly looked like she was "just going through the motions".

Todrick Hall was the next to get the boot from the American Idol Top 12. Hall sang a gospel version of Queen's 'Somebody to Love' on Wednesday night and received positive reviews from the judges' panel. Simon Cowell told him: "It was a good song choice and it may have saved you, that song".

Alex Lambert was next to be eliminated after scoring across-the-board positive feedback for his Wednesday night performance of Ray LaMontagne's 'Trouble'. Lambert was pitted against early favorite Andrew Garcia, who saved himself with an acoustic version of Christina Aguilera's 'Genie in a Bottle'.

The final elimination came down to Katie Stevens and Lilly Scott. Lilly Scott was eliminated in one of American Idol's biggest shockers of the season so far. Scott performed Patsy Cline's 'I Fall to Pieces' on Tuesday night, and Simon Cowell characterized her performance as "risky".

The remaining 12 American Idol contestants now move on to the finals, where only one competitor per week is eliminated.
